OPERATION

INSTRUCTIONS FOR CHILD LOCK LEVER
• Press the child's lock lever with your thumb as the direction as below (1) and the water lever
(2) will be locked and effectively reduced the water took by children.
• Press in the opposite direction to unlock and take water.
INSTRUCTIONS FOR WATER TANK ASSEMBLY
FILL THE TANK WITH PURE DRINK WATER (*)
• Open the inlet cover of water tank (1). Slowly fill the tank with pure drinking water up to the
maximum fill line marked with "2L". Then close the inlet cover (1). To prevent any spills, please
use a narrow-bore container to charge water.
• *Only direct drinking water or mineral water can be stored in the water tank

1.Hold both sides of the tank with hands and pull the tank assembly off the door
slightly in the direction indicated as below. Notes: The transparent silicone parts
of the sealed water valve could be brought out meantime when removing the
water tank. lf so, remove them, and re-install them according to the following
steps.
1-1. Align the sealed part with the hole in the door and place it in it.
1-2. It will be completed when the step of sealed part can be fitted to the step
in the hole.2.Rotate counterclockwise to remove the water valve assembly
from the water tank for cleaning.
2.Rotate counterclockwise to remove the water valve assembly from the water
tank for cleaning.
3.Pinch the flange of the water tank cover slightly upwards, and the water tank
cover can be separated from the water tank. Remove the other side with the
same method .The tank and its cover can be cleaned after disassembly.
4.Install the water valve by rotating it clockwise after cleaning. When installing
the tank cover, install the one side at first (do not press it all the way), then install
the other side. Press firmly on edges of the tank cover to fit the tank. Re-install
the entire water tank assembly at 45 to the door. Press the outer edge of the
water tank slightly downwards to make it fit into the door.
